As nouns, sadness is a hypernym of dejectedness; that is, sadness is a word with a broader meaning than dejectedness:
  • dejectedness: a feeling of low spirits
  • sadness: emotions experienced when not in a state of well-being
Other hypernyms of dejectedness include unhappiness.
